ATLANTA – Former NFL superstar Herschel Walker told FOX News he is considering running for the Georgian Senate in 2022.

“My family, we’re still going through this process of praying and really thinking about it. At the same time, I’m taking it very seriously. And people want me to make up my mind now. And I said, ‘Guys, I want to take my time, because this is a very serious, serious thing. “But I’ll tell you this. Hershel Walker believes in God. I believe in this country. I believe in the people. And I’ll fight for the people of Georgia if I run.” Just hold on. And I’ll tell you what it’s going to be exciting, ”said Walker.

“I’m going to fight for the people of Georgia, so just stay tuned,” he said. “I believe in a constitution that is special.

Walker’s stance as a black conservative and Republican has been well documented in recent years.

Walker and Trump have been friends for many years – since Walker’s professional soccer days with the New Jersey Generals of the United States Football League – Trump owned.

In 2016 he supported Donald Trump’s presidential campaign.
